Overview

High-performance flooring represents a category of specialized flooring systems engineered to withstand demanding environments while providing long-term value. Unlike conventional flooring, these solutions prioritize functional durability over aesthetics, though modern formulations now offer both. The market has grown significantly in response to industrial and commercial needs for surfaces that can endure heavy equipment, chemical spills, and constant foot traffic without degrading. These flooring systems are typically installed as complete assemblies, including primers, body layers, and protective topcoats. The industry has developed standardized testing protocols (e.g., ASTM F710 for concrete floor preparation) to ensure consistent performance across different manufacturers and environments, making specification easier for facility managers and architects.

Product Features

The defining characteristic of high-performance flooring is its multi-layered construction designed for specific stressors. A typical system might include a moisture barrier (for concrete substrates), a high-build resin layer (2-5mm thick) for impact resistance, and a urethane topcoat for chemical protection. Some variants incorporate conductive elements for static control in electronics manufacturing or antimicrobial additives for healthcare settings. Performance metrics include indentation resistance (tested per ASTM F1304), rolling load capacity (up to 10,000 lbs in warehouse applications), and chemical resistance ratings (against acids, solvents, or alkalis). Modern systems also address sustainability through low-VOC formulations and recyclable materials, with some products achieving NSF/ANSI 332 sustainability certifications.

Main Uses

In healthcare environments, high-performance flooring combats infection risks through seamless, cleanable surfaces with antimicrobial properties. Hospitals often specify conductive flooring in surgical suites to prevent static discharge near sensitive equipment. The food processing industry utilizes FDA-compliant flooring with extreme chemical resistance to withstand daily sanitization using harsh detergents. Industrial applications focus on durability under extreme conditions. Automotive plants use flooring that resists hydraulic fluid and metal shavings, while pharmaceutical cleanrooms require static-dissipative floors that meet ISO 14644 particulate standards. Retail and hospitality sectors increasingly adopt these floors for high-traffic areas where traditional materials would require frequent replacement.

Culture and Development

The evolution of high-performance flooring parallels advancements in polymer science and industrial hygiene standards. Early 20th-century factories used basic concrete, while mid-century developments introduced epoxy coatings for chemical resistance. The 1990s saw the rise of polyurethane systems offering better flexibility and thermal shock resistance. Contemporary trends emphasize smart flooring with embedded sensors for facility monitoring and self-cleaning surfaces using photocatalytic coatings. The market has also seen growing demand for decorative options that maintain performance characteristics, allowing architects to specify these floors in visible areas without sacrificing durability for aesthetics.

B2B Procurement Guide

When procuring high-performance flooring, buyers should first conduct a thorough site analysis including substrate evaluation (concrete moisture testing per ASTM F2170), expected traffic patterns, and exposure risks. Specification sheets should verify compliance with relevant standards such as ANSI A326.3 for slip resistance or ASTM F3010 for chemical resistance. Lead times for specialized systems can range from 4-8 weeks due to custom formulations. Bulk purchasers (10,000+ sq.ft) may negotiate 10-15% discounts off list prices. Consider total cost of ownership rather than upfront price - a $8/sq.ft system lasting 20 years often outperforms a $4/sq.ft alternative requiring replacement every 5 years. Always request manufacturer-trained installers to validate warranty coverage.
